Job SummaryWhat is the Opportunity?

As the Manager, Change Practice reporting to the AVP, Organizational Effectiveness, you will be responsible to broaden the practice’s framework and deliver on all aspects of Change Management in the Company. The incumbent leads the team of Change Managers and is accountable for the overall successful delivery of the change practice strategy, programs and projects and learning curriculum. The incumbent is also partnering with the Strategy Office, Human Resources and Internal Audit to develop a strategy to deliver on the NAV CANADA direction, alleviate risk and mature the organization’s readiness for change.

In this role you will:

  • Provide leadership, oversight, and direction to the Change Managers, assigned to key programs and projects. As such, review change artefacts that incorporate feedback and inputs from various departments, ensuring a cohesive approach to managing and communicating changes.
  • Collaborate with Executives and Senior management to guide and set the direction of the Change Practice function.
  • From the Systemic Change Impact Assessment conducted by the Manager Change Blueprint, develop strategies to manage and mitigate any potential ripple effects.
  • Assess the effectiveness of change initiatives.
  • Ensure that change management activities are synchronized with other strategic initiatives and business processes. Guide leadership in prioritizing sponsorship efforts.
  • Act as advisor to Senior management on complex engagements and large-scale initiatives.
  • Build and support an influencer network who can drive change effectively across interconnected areas and address systemic challenges.
  • Oversee the benefit realization and evolution of the Change Practice service delivery model, including methodology, tools, and education.
  • Benchmark and analyze results of research and develop strategy and roadmap that aligns to Business short- and longer-term requirements.
  • Implement Best Practices: Apply global best practices in a way that complements and enhances the existing change management framework, ensuring seamless integration across the organization.
  • Work with critical internal groups to build knowledge and expertise of change management principles, methodology and process, as well as build change leadership competency.
  • Build an internal and external network for sharing of best practices, trends and approaches to complex and rapid change.
